摘要
在电话语音系统的使用中,一旦语音业务流程发生变化,通常需要修改相关应用程序代码。轻量级电话语音流程定义语言TVPDL可以将任意类型的电话语音流程以脚本的形式进行定义。通过在应用系统中内置电话语音引擎,对电话语音流程脚本进行解析并执行。当未来需求变化时只需要更改流程定义即可,而不需对应用系统本身做任何改动。采用TVPDL定义流程的方式,大大增强了电话语音系统的灵活性。
This paper proposed a lightweight telephone voice process definition language (TVPDL), which supports the definition of all kinds of telephone voice processes. The processes are parsed and run by telephone voice engine. If the business process needs to be changed in future, we can only adjust voice process definition and need not to change the application. In this way, the flexibility of telephone voice application has been improved greatly.
出处
《微计算机应用》
2009年第9期29-33,共5页
Microcomputer Applications
基金
北京市教委科技计划项目基金(No.KM200810016013)
北京建筑工程学院青年科研基金(No.1004030)
关键词
电话语音卡
流程定义语言
流程引擎
telephone voice card, process definition language, process engine